Oasis - Knebworth 1996 (Live) (2021)

This is a live recording of the two night Oasis played at Knebworth House in the UK. I was never a huge Oasis fan but this album has completely sucked me into their orbit. I was only 10 at the time of the concert and had no idea how big of a band they were during the mid-90s. I also didn't realize how massive they became in such a short amount of time. Over 250k fans attended this concert which was the biggest for Knebworth at the time (possibly still holds?). There is a documentary on Paramount + that highlights the concert.

It's a great compilation of all their major hits from Definitely Maybe through Be here now. This album has sorted of ruined their studio counterparts for me as every song is a little bit more up tempo perfectly paired with a great vocal performances from Liam Gallagher. His growl and emotion on "Slide Away" makes it a highlight on the album. Noel's guitars are soulfully bluesy and full throughout. His solo's and accents are what personally draw me into these songs over their studio counterparts, there is so much more depth and emotion to them. The entire band seized the opportunity/energy of the event and the output is this amazing album. I highly recommend giving this one a listen if you like their first two albums and haven't sat down with their stuff lately.
